The Bachelor of Engineering at James Cook University offers various financing options to support students throughout their studies. Domestic students have access to a range of scholarships, grants, and financial aid programs designed to reduce the financial burden of obtaining a degree. These scholarships may be merit-based, need-based, or targeted towards specific groups, such as Aboriginal and Torres Strait Islander students, students from rural or regional areas, or those pursuing particular specializations within engineering. International students are also encouraged to explore scholarships offered by the university, government sponsorships, and external funding opportunities.

In addition to scholarships, students may consider education loans or payment plans available through government or private financial institutions. The Australian government provides income-driven repayment schemes such as HECS-HELP, which can assist eligible students in defraying their tuition costs. James Cook University also provides advice and resources for students seeking financial assistance, including budgeting workshops, financial literacy programs, and individualized counseling to help manage education-related expenses effectively.
